State of North Carolina has hurricane records going back to 1851.
Their database says a hurricane has never reached Raleigh.
The only thing close was in 1970, and by the time it got to Raleigh it was categorized as a Tropical Depression.

Umm that's probably only referring to landfall as defined. Quite a few have still been named storms this far inland. but none made landfall here because we're 150 miles in from the shore.
https://www.wsj.com/articles/the-wor...nas-1536744601
We got Helene 2000, Fran in 1996, Floyd, Dennis in 1999, Matthew, Florence, Hanna 2008. Fran was a cat 1 when she got here for sure. Most of those others were still full named tropical storms.Go that way really REALLY fast. If something gets in your way, TURN!
